The Keg Bung has been manufactured by Keg Basics since 1975, and was previously known as the Denver Bung. All brewery industry products were moved to their current location, in Hastings NE, in 1999.
Merrick Machine was started Alda, Nebraska in 1959 by Jim Merrick. In 1975 Jim’s son Rick began diversifying into the plastics business and added Triad Fastener L.P. an injection molding facility to the family. The Keg Bung, previously known as the Denver Bung, has been manufactured by Triad/KegBasics since 1975. Vented keg caps were created in 1983 and Triad/KegBasics has been the leading American manufacturer ever since. Russ Merrick is the current CEO and the 4th generation of Merrick’s are part of our company as well. The Merrick family of companies now includes:
